Skip to content
View XataBq's full-sized avatar
🎯
Focusing
🎯
Focusing

Block or report XataBq

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Maximum 250 characters. Please don't include any personal information such as legal names or email addresses. Markdown supported. This note will be visible to only you.
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se
XataBq/README.md

Grigory (XataBq) — Android Developer Intern

Android-разработчик с фокусом на Kotlin и современный Android-стек.
Собираю портфолио под стажировку и регулярно работаю над pet- и learning-проектами.

Я разрабатываю Android-приложения, уделяя внимание управлению состоянием интерфейса и понятному разделению ответственности между UI и логикой. В своих проектах стараюсь не выносить бизнес-логику в Composable-функции, аккуратно работать с навигацией и правильно выбирать скоупы для ViewModel. Сейчас изучаю Dependency Injection (Hilt) и то, как применять его на практике с учётом жизненного цикла ViewModel и навигационных графов.

📍 Moscow, Russia
🌍 English: B2 (certified)
📧 Email: lyashchenko02@list.ru
💬 Telegram: https://t.me/ferlow


Featured projects

JetpackApp
Android app built with Jetpack Compose demonstrating an authentication flow with nested navigation graphs.
Focuses on:

  • shared ViewModel scoped to navigation graph
  • explicit UI state handling
  • separation of UI and business logic

WeatherApp
Weather application using Open-Meteo API.
Implements:

  • Retrofit + coroutines

  • theming and Material 3

  • basic caching and error handling

  • DemoUser — Room + MVVM architecture demo

  • Kotlin1 — Kotlin learning repository (20+ topics)


Tech Stack (Android)

  • Kotlin
  • Android SDK
  • Jetpack Compose
  • MVVM
  • Retrofit
  • Room

Additional experience

  • Docker (docker-compose)
  • Basic SQL (PostgreSQL)
  • Python (educational microservices)

Currently learning

  • Dependency Injection (Hilt)
  • Production-ready architecture patterns
  • Advanced Jetpack Compose

Open to internship

Looking for Android internship opportunities.
Ready to learn fast, receive feedback and work in a team.

Pinned Loading

  1. WeatherApp WeatherApp Public

    Android weather app on Kotlin with Retrofit, themes and navigation

    Kotlin 1

  2. JetpackApp JetpackApp Public

    Jetpack Compose auth flow with nested navigation graphs and shared ViewModel (MVVM)

    Kotlin 1

  3. DemoUser DemoUser Public

    Simple MVVM architecture with Room

    Kotlin

  4. EnglishWordsApp EnglishWordsApp Public

    Android APP to master English vocabulary

    Kotlin 1